Let's start by taking a look at the new Pokémon. Keep in mind that these are their Japanese names; their English names will likely be different and will most likely be revealed next Saturday or Sunday, to coincide with an important Pokémon X & Y announcement on the Japanese showPokémon Smash.
Yancham (ヤンチャム) is a Fighting-type Pokémon that seems to resemble a panda bear with a leaf in its mouth. It's classified as a Naughty Pokémon.
Gogoat (ゴーゴート) is a pure Grass-type Pokémon resembling a goat. It's classified as a Ride Pokémon, which is particularly true, as one of the screenshots shows the player character riding a Gogoat throughout town. It also knows the move Horn Leech.
Elikiteru (エリキテル) is an Electric/Normal-type Pokémon, giving it a very unique typing. It's classified as a Generator Pokémon and has the new move Parabola Change, which apparently heals itself while also doing damage.
Lastly, we have Yayakoma (ヤヤコマ), which is a Normal/Flying-type Pokémon and is classified as a Japanese Robin Pokémon (as in the variety of robin in Japan, of course). It appears to use the move Flame Charge in the bottom left battle scene.
The name of the new region has been revealed as well (at least its Japanese name). The region is known as "Karos", and it is indeed based off of the real-world France, with the massive "Miare City" set right where Paris would be.

On top of all of that, as shown below, there are several different looks for your main character on top of the standard look, allowing you to choose to play as a blond-haired character or a darker-haired character with a darker skin tone.
It's unknown if these are the only looks for your Trainer; it's possible they are just showing some examples of customization, but even if you only get to choose from three, it's great to have at least somewhat of a choice.
